| Rosario: Two industrial plants, one of extruded floor tiles and other of hollow bricks. Central office. |
|
| Rosario factory is composed by two industrial units that are clearly differentiated according to the products they manufacture. |

This factory manufactures floor and roof tiles and a complete line of accessories in order to achieve better positioning and customer service. These products are included in the Genesis collection.
Production capability reaches 1,200,000 m2 per year. The factory employs the humid extrusion technology.
Basically, the productive process can be described as follows:
* preparation, milling and dampening of the different clays used by the process.
* clays metering and piecing.
* pieces humid extrusion.
* pieces drying in drying chambers.
* pieces cooking in a 110 metres long furnace.
* pieces classification and packing.
The employed technology is German, Italian and French. The resulting product quality is acknowledged by the domestic market as well as foreign ones.

This factory manufactures hollow bricks for panels, roofs and columns. These products are included in the Hollow Bricks collection.
Production capability reaches 102,000 tons per year. The factory employs the humid extrusion technology.
The productive process is completely automated and can be described basically as follows:
* preparation and dampening of the different clays used by the process.
* clays metering and piecing.
* bricks humid extrusion.
* bricks drying in a fast continuous drier.
* bricks cooking in a 104 metres long tunnel furnace.
* bricks classification and packing.
The employed technology is French and Italian. Product quality has deserved the "Best Brick" qualification.
